Distributed systems usually provide services with varying criticalities. Failures of core services lead to catastrophic consequences to the system. Maintaining system core services' availability with limited resources has become a challenging issue, especially when system operates in an adversary environment and face malicious under attack. The open environment of grid computing raises new challenges for security. The dynamic contexts of systems could let processes run under uncertain states, and then might compromise system. At present, many theory models had been put forward for secure contexts detect. But high payload and special requirements let these models hard to be implemented.
